Single Leg Bound Hold

Lower Body Power
Primary Muscle Groups – Glutes, Hamstrings, Quadriceps
Secondary Muscle Groups – N/A
Preparation:
The Marine will start in the standing position with feet hip width apart.
Execution:
The Marine will jump out at a 45 degree angle as far as they can on one leg, landing softly and absorbing the force with their glute and hamstring. When the Marine lands on the deck they will hold the single leg stance for a 2 count. Then in the opposite direction they will drive off the leg that is on the ground at a 45 degree angle and land on the opposite leg.
Common Mistakes: - Landing on a locked out knee
- Not absorbing the force of the landing
